Lets compare vitamin content per 100 grams of Pie crust, refrigerated, regular, unbaked vs Almonds:
Almonds contain 3.1 times more Vitamin B1, 21.9 times more Vitamin B2, 3.2 times more Vitamin B3, 1.5 times more Vitamin B5, 6.9 times more Vitamin B6, 1.8 times more Vitamin B9 and 512.6 times more Vitamin E than Pie crust, refrigerated, regular, unbaked.
Both Pie crust, refrigerated, regular, unbaked as well as Almonds have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B12 and Vitamin K in 100 g.
Comparing minerals per 100 grams for Pie crust, refrigerated, regular, unbaked vs Almonds:
Pie crust, refrigerated, regular, unbaked has 409 times more Sodium than Almonds.
While Almonds contain 26.9 times more Calcium, 22.9 times more Copper, 3.6 times more Iron, 33.8 times more Magnesium, 12 times more Manganese, 10.7 times more Phosphorus, 10 times more Potassium and 15.6 times more Zinc than Pie crust, refrigerated, regular, unbaked.
Both Pie crust, refrigerated, regular, unbaked and Almonds have similar amounts of Selenium per 100 g.
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 100 grams:
Pie crust, refrigerated, regular, unbaked has 2.5 times more Saturated Fat, 43.7 times more Omega 3 and 2.4 times more Carbohydrate than Almonds.
While Almonds contain 1.3 times more Energy, 2 times more Fat, 4.1 times more Omega 6, 6.9 times more Fiber and 7.1 times more Protein than Pie crust, refrigerated, regular, unbaked.
Both Pie crust, refrigerated, regular, unbaked as well as Almonds have insufficient amounts of Glucose and Sucrose in 100 g.
